Factors to Consider When Choosing Coffee Table Books

When selecting a coffee table book, consider what role you want it to play in your space. Are you seeking inspiration, aesthetic appeal, historical insight, or a combination? The right book should complement your decor while reflecting your interests. Think about the size, visual content, and depth of information, balancing style and substance to find a piece that sparks conversations and adds personality to your living area.

Purpose and Content

Decide whether you want a book that motivates and inspires, like Live Beautiful, or one that offers visual or historical insights, such as Architectural Digest at 100. For nature or travel themes, consider books with stunning photography and detailed descriptions. Clarify whether you want practical tips, cultural insights, or pure visual appeal, as this will narrow down your options effectively.

Design and Size

The physical size and visual style of your chosen book should match your decor. Larger books like USA National Parks or The Travel Book make bold statements, while smaller, more compact options suit cozy spaces. Consider the cover material and typography—these details impact how well the book integrates into your aesthetic. Also, evaluate the weight if you plan to display it on open shelves or coffee tables.

Content Depth and Audience

Some books serve as conversation starters with rich visuals and broad coverage, like Architectural Digest at 100. Others focus on practical advice or motivational content, such as Live Beautiful. Match the depth of content to your interest level—casual readers may prefer lighter, visually driven books, whereas design buffs might lean toward more detailed, technical works.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are coffee table books suitable for everyday use?

Yes, many coffee table books are designed to be durable and visually appealing, making them suitable for everyday handling. However, if you choose a large or delicate book like Architectural Digest at 100, consider placing it in a protected area or on a sturdy surface to prevent wear and tear. The key is selecting a book that matches your lifestyle and how often you expect it to be handled.

How should I choose a coffee table book based on my decor?

Opt for a book whose cover style, size, and color complement your existing decor. For example, a sleek, modern design like The Art of Home pairs well with minimalist interiors, while a vibrant, photographic book such as USA National Parks suits a nature-inspired theme. Consider the visual harmony and whether the content aligns with your personal interests or the atmosphere you want to create.

Can coffee table books be functional or are they purely decorative?

Many coffee table books serve both aesthetic and functional purposes. While they are primarily visual pieces that add personality to your space, some, like travel guides or design manuals, offer practical information. Books like The Travel Book can be used for reference, but most are intended to spark conversation or provide inspiration rather than serve as operational guides.

Are there coffee table books suitable for children or family spaces?

Absolutely. For family-friendly options, look for books with engaging visuals and accessible language, such as nature photography like USA National Parks. These can be great conversation starters and educational tools for children. Avoid overly delicate or large hardcover editions if you want something easy to handle for kids, and prioritize durable, lightweight options.

Should I buy a coffee table book with reviews or ratings?

While reviews and ratings can provide useful insights into the quality and content popularity, many of these books lack extensive reviews at the moment. Focus on the description, sample images, and your personal interests. For highly visual or niche topics, a well-curated selection based on your preferences can outweigh the absence of reviews, especially if the book’s role is primarily decorative.
